Konstantina Kakoulidou is an honors graduate of a Vocational High School, holding a specialization diploma in Interior Design and Decoration. She is currently a final-year student in the Department of Graphic Design and Visual Communication at the University of West Attica, with a focus on illustration, photography, and graphic storytelling, including the creation of novels.

She has enriched her artistic and academic path through participation in Erasmus+ programs, having been selected for her high academic performance to study at the Budapest Metropolitan University in 2023. She has also taken part in international Youth Exchanges in collaboration with the Microkosmos Italo-Hellenic Cultural Association for Education, including the project “The World at Hand – Braille Comic” in Poland (2026). She is currently participating in another Erasmus+ Youth Exchange program with the same organization (2026).

As a creator, she participated in the Mondocon, a major comics festival and conference held in Budapest. In addition, she worked on the graphic design and layout of educational booklets the θ-ink program of the Ephorate of Antiquities of the City of Athens, in collaboration with the Ministry of Culture and Sports Greece. Her contributions include the educational publication “With Sikela in the Agora” as well as the program “With the Travelers in Thiseio.”

At the same time, she has contributed to the illustration, color processing, and overall visual identity of the book “The Philhellene Fighter.” Her work reflects a strong engagement with visual storytelling, combining artistic creativity with applied design in educational and cultural contexts.
